lyrics

Lord give me wings so I can fly
Far from the predator beneath
I feel them creeping where I lie
I feel them closing in on me

Down where the southbound train goes low
Across the rolling river wild
I lost my lover long ago
He left me lonesome and with child

Nobody save a girl unmade
Nobody prays for me

He courted me so easy
Said he would leave her in the Spring
The night when he first lay with me
I felt that low down train sing

Nobody saves a girl unmade
Nobody prays for me
If I could fly to some far-off mountainside
I’d be a stranger
I’d be free

When I die I will surely see salvation
For the hell I’ve endured here on earth
Whatever grief a man may see
A woman surely suffers worse

Nobody saves a girl unmade
Nobody prays for me
If I could fly to some far-off mountainside
I’d be a stranger
I’d be free

credits

from Chosen Daughter (album), released October 25, 2019
Written + arranged by Maz O'Connor
Produced, engineered + mixed by Mattie Foulds
Vocals + Guitar: Maz O'Connor
Guitars: Neill MacColl
Drums: Mattie Foulds
Bass: Kevin McGuire
